The Ohio Personal Injury Progress Report is a comprehensive document used to track the development and status of personal injury cases in the state of Ohio. This report includes various details and updates related to a particular case, serving as a valuable tool for attorneys, insurance adjusters, and other professionals involved in the legal process. Key information contained in the Ohio Personal Injury Progress Report includes: 1. Case Details: This section entails essential information about the case, such as the parties involved, case number, court jurisdiction, and the date the incident occurred. 2. Injury Description: Describes the nature and extent of the injuries sustained by the plaintiff, providing relevant medical details and any documentation supporting the claim. 3. Treatment Overview: Outlines the medical treatments, procedures, and therapies received by the injured party, including information on healthcare providers, hospitals, and rehabilitation facilities involved in the care. 4. Parties' Statements: Includes statements provided by both the plaintiff and the defendant providing their respective perspectives on the incident leading to the personal injury. 5. Witnesses and Testimonies: Records the names, contact information, and statements of any witnesses to the accident or incident, as well as expert testimonies that may support either side. 6. Insurance Coverage: Specifies the applicable insurance policies relevant to the case, including details about the responsible party's insurance provider, policy limits, and coverage information. 7. Legal Proceedings: Documents the progression of the case through the legal system, including court hearings, motions filed, settlement negotiations, or pre-trial proceedings. 8. Damages Calculation: Presents a comprehensive overview of economic (medical expenses, lost wages) and non-economic (pain and suffering, emotional distress) damages sought by the plaintiff.
